Hi, I encountered a weird trouble with Pre2.3 v5 : Each time I attempt to change an Alphaimage (png with alpha) texture, Octane freezes when loading the texture.
After two trials generally (I mean two attempts to restart Octane and load the ocs file), it is no more possible to load the obj (clicking on the mesh node has no effect), even if I try with other versions of Octane, including 2.2 ! The bug in 2.3 seems to lock the GPUs).
Then reboot is required but the computer freezes and refuses to restart using the restart choice of Windows menu (and the Cubix box doesn't stop). I have to press the ON/Reboot button for 6 seconds to switch off, and press again to restart the whole thing (Computer and Cubix).
I must add that both GPUs usage remains 99% even after closing Octane, until complete manual reboot of computer and Cubix !
I have tried to select floatimage instead of Alphaimage without more success.
The scene is a simple scene with only one gound plane and small billboards images in png with alpha of grass blades with transparency. When loading correctly, the memory amount used is only 38 MB on 1.5GB.
The Alphaimage I tried to load to replace the grass is bigger than the grass image: a 3.1MB png tree image with alpha (I tried to make a forrest instead of a grass field).
